1. A sonar receiver, comprising an inwardly curved reflector arranged to direct received sonar signals onto a transducer system, which transducer system comprises an array of transducers distributed over an inwardly curved path facing the reflector such that each transducer is directed towards the center of the reflector and is responsive to sonar signals received from a particular direction to provide an output signal, indicative of a reflecting object, the amplitude of which signal is related to distance of the reflecting object.
